What To Do When Water Starts

Active water means you have two jobs at once: protect people and protect what is under the leak. Move furniture, electronics and anything on the floor out of the path, then get a container under the drip. Do not go up on a wet roof during a storm, no matter how tempting it is to look.

  • Move valuables and furniture clear of the drip path and put down towels or buckets.
  • Poke a small drain hole in a sagging ceiling to release trapped water before it spreads.
  • Kill power to affected rooms at the breaker if water is near wiring or fixtures.
  • Photograph the leak and the damaged ceiling before you clean anything up.

Stabilizing And When To Tarp

A tarp is a temporary shield, not a repair. We tarp when the roof deck is exposed, when shingles are missing or lifted, or when the leak source cannot be closed from inside. If the damage is limited to one small area and the ceiling is holding, sometimes the better call is to wait for daylight and dry conditions.

  • Tarps go up when shingles are gone, decking is open or flashing has pulled loose.
  • We secure edges and weight points so wind does not turn the tarp into a sail.
  • Interior containment and drying matter as much as the tarp itself.
  • We tell you plainly if a tarp will not hold and the roof needs more than that.

Why Documentation Matters

Storm and water damage claims live or die on what you can show. Photos taken before, during and after the event give your adjuster a timeline, and that timeline is hard to argue with. We document the roof condition we find so the scope of work matches what actually happened.

  • Date stamped photos of the leak, the ceiling and the roof surface help your claim.
  • Keep receipts for anything you bought to contain the water, like tarps and fans.
  • Do not throw away damaged materials until your adjuster has seen them.
